I have one - its all correctly set up with levels, azimuth, bias etc. Whilst it plays back its own recordings superbly, and those made by other machines, tapes made by this machine sound a bit hollow on other decks (if Dolby C has been used) , including a NAK BX125.
@HiFi-JV2 ай бұрын
Yes, dolby C it's less compatible. I often did my recordings without dolby, I'd rather prefere some hiss tape than use the dolby. I believe the recordings sounds more natural.

@HiFi-JV6 ай бұрын
Hi. It's very silent, no noise at all. It's dificult to isolate the phono stage sound from the overall sonority of the pre. But the comparisons I made with the phono stage of the Electrocompaniet EC1, that also as a very good phono stage, I prefered the Coplands, the Electrocompaniet had a more open and detailed midrange but the liquidity of the Copland it's the best for me. Think also depends on the associated equipment
